What are the responsibilities and job description for the Department Manager of Furniture Sales position at Nitori USA Inc?
We are in search of a Department Manager of Furniture Sales for our Ontario Location!
The Department Manager of Furniture Sales in Ontario plays a key role in reaching overall store sales targets to achieve annual company goals. The Department Manager of Furniture Sales is responsible for people development, customer experience and driving top line sales. This role has a broad range of responsibility in store operations and reports directly to the Branch Manager.
What you will be doing:
- Assess the strengths and weaknesses of the sales team and manage the sales program accordingly
- Provide support for sales specialists as they generate leads and close new deals
- Interact with customers to discuss their evolving needs and to assess the quality of our Specialist relationship with them
- Monitor sales force and develop and implement current strategy as assigned by the corporate office
- Develop number-based action plans for improvement based on individual and team performance
- Interoperate and communicate weekly and monthly goals
- Ability to provide encouragement and counseling in a one on one sales environment
- Lead sales team effectively with a goal to achieve assigned budgets
- Monitor sales performance, follow up through weekly one on one meetings, communicate results of action to the Branch and District Manager
- Establish a sales culture that increases protection plan and add-on sales resulting in a higher average ticket
What we are looking for:
- Furniture showroom or Sales Management experience
- High school diploma or equivalent.
